I think of the MA as the answer to "I've played all the dev's content, what's left?" (Incidentally, I personally haven't come anywhere NEAR playing through all the dev's content, but I know that people have.)
And as many others have said, it's a chance to flex creative muscles, to tell the stories that they wish were actually part of the game. The Powers That Be simply don't have enough people to write missions for ALL the backstory stuff they reference in the game, so giving the players a chance to do their take on it was a nifty idea. Help the Regulators put the fear of BAB in the drug cartels? Create an arc. See how Astoria fell to darkness? Create an arc. The possibilities are numerous (I'd say endless, but not quite.)
Sure, it could use some finetuning, and with luck, one day we'll get the level of control over it that some of us would really enjoy. In the meantime, though it might take some work, there are several diamonds amongst the rough.
